TEMPE, Ariz. -- Arizona-based Industrial Fiber Optics (IFO) has taken the U.S. lead in manufacturing and marketing fiber optic coupler/splitters for plastic optical fiber. The passive devices distribute optical signals from one or more input fibers into two or more output optical fibers. Applications for the splitters/couplers range from computer local area networks and automotive electronics to wavelength multiplexing and sensor systems. Because the couplers are passive devices and consume no electrical power, they are immune to electromagnetic influence and do not add noise to system designs.IFO's proprietary manufacturing process produces reliable, very-low-cost devices available in a wide range of styles and sizes that split or combine light with minimal loss. Standard description of the coupler is M x N (M input ports and N output ports). The standard product line is based on jacketed fiber cable with a 1 mm core, although products can be customized for other fiber core diameters. They can be fabricated with custom fiber lengths and/or with terminations of all types.Industrial Fiber Optics Inc.
